How Coir Fibre Is Produced
Coconut shells provide the raw fibre.
Processing prepares the fibres for mat production.
Once prepared, fibres are pressed or woven into mats.
The mat resists flattening under use.

How Coir Mats Handle Wet Conditions
Moisture is drawn into the fibres.
Seasonal rain increases moisture at entrances.
By limiting water spread, floors stay safer.
This supports better conditions in busy areas.

Suitable Locations for Coir Mats
They perform well away from heavy rain.
Porches and canopies provide suitable protection.
Excess moisture affects fibre strength.
